Albert Joseph NOBBS

Regimental number3971
Place of birthToowoomba, Queensland
SchoolState School, Bunker's Hill, Queensland
ReligionChurch of England
OccupationLabourer
AddressWest Brook, Toowoomba, Queensland
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ation19
Next of kinFather, Isaac Albert Nobb, West Brook, Toowoomba, Queensland
Previous military serviceNil
Enlistment date1 September 1915
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name26th Battalion, 9th Reinforcement
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/43/3
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Brisbane, Queensland, on board HMAT A62 Wandilla on 31 January 1916
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ll5th Divisional Ammunition Column
FateDied of wounds 25 April 1918
Place of death or woundingAmiens, France
Age at death22
Age at death from cemetery records22
Place of burialQuerrieu British Cemetery (Row B, Grave No. 8), France
Panel number, Roll of Honour,
  Australian War Memorial
21
Miscellaneous information from
  cemetery records
Parents: Isaac and Lydia NOBBS, Westbrook, via Toowoomba, Queensland. Native of Westbrook, Queensland
Family/military connectionsCousin: 3553Pte J.R. JORDAN, 2nd Pioneer Bn, died of wounds.
Other details

War service: Western Front

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
